The United States light vehicle occupant sensing system market, segmented by application, shows a diverse landscape catering to various vehicle types. Passenger cars constitute a significant portion of the market, driven by stringent safety regulations and increasing consumer awareness regarding occupant safety. These systems are crucial in modern vehicles to ensure the effective deployment of airbags and optimize safety during collisions.
Light commercial vehicles (LCVs) also represent a notable segment within the market. As these vehicles are used extensively for transport and delivery purposes, occupant sensing systems are essential to safeguard drivers and passengers alike. The adoption of these systems in electric vehicles (EVs) is gaining traction, supported by the rising popularity of EVs and the integration of advanced safety features to enhance market competitiveness. Sports utility vehicles (SUVs) constitute another significant application segment, driven by their robust sales in the U.S. market and the increasing demand for advanced safety technologies in these vehicles. Other vehicle types, including vans and hybrid vehicles, also contribute to the market’s growth, albeit to a lesser extent.

9. What are the regulatory standards governing occupant sensing systems?
The market is governed by regulations such as FMVSS 208 in the United States and ECE R94 in Europe, which mandate the use of occupant sensing systems in vehicles.

16. How do occupant sensing systems contribute to vehicle safety?
Occupant sensing systems contribute to vehicle safety by enabling the deployment of airbags based on the weight and position of the occupants, reducing the risk of injury in the event of a collision.
17. What are the major applications of occupant sensing systems?
The major applications of occupant sensing systems include airbag deployment, seat belt reminders, and advanced occupant monitoring for autonomous vehicles.
